// Copyright (c) Microsoft Corporation. All rights reserved.
// Licensed under the MIT License.
//
// Telemetry Manager is the App Insights telemetry management object
// Callers MUST call 'Initialize' before using the 'ProducePageDetectionTelemetry' method
//
TelemetryManager = {
/*
* Initialize the app state for the current page
*/
Initialize: function () {
_self = this;
// Collect some page details for later
var NOT_SET_CONST = 'NOTSET';
_self.currentUri = window.location.href.split('?')[0];
_self.mswtrealm = _self.getQueryString("wtrealm") || NOT_SET_CONST;
_self.decodedwtrealm = decodeURIComponent(_self.mswtrealm) || NOT_SET_CONST;
_self.requestID = _self.getQueryString("client-request-id") || NOT_SET_CONST;
_self.wfresh = _self.getQueryString("wfresh") || NOT_SET_CONST;
_self.wauth = _self.getQueryString("wauth") || NOT_SET_CONST;
_self.debugging = _self.getQueryString("debug") || NOT_SET_CONST;
_self.wauth = decodeURIComponent(_self.wauth);
_self.Username = NOT_SET_CONST;
_self.startedPfaWaiting = false;
_self.pfaTimestamp = null;
_self.pfaTimestampOldBrowser = null;
_self.startedAuthSelectionWaiting = false;
_self.authSelectionTimestamp = null;
_self.authSelectionTimestampOldBrowser = null;
_self.authSelectionLinkClicked = null;
_self.authSelectionMethod = null;
_self.startedFormsPage = false;
// Create App Insights object with settings
if (!window.appInsights) {
if(console && _self.debugging) console.log("TelemetryManager: Generating a new App Insights object");
var appInsights = _self.GenerateAppInsightsObject.call();
// Set App Insights object against the current window
window.appInsights = appInsights;
if(console && _self.debugging) console.log("TelemetryManager: Set new App Insights object against the current window");
}
//
// Add unload callback to window, so we can capture telemetry
//
if (window.addEventListener) {
window.addEventListener("unload", function () { _self.LeavingCurrentPageCallback(_self); }, false); // Modern browsers
} else if (window.attachEvent) {
window.attachEvent('onunload', function () { _self.LeavingCurrentPageCallback(_self); }); // Old IE
}
if(console && _self.debugging) console.log("Exit: TelemetryManager.Initialize");
},
/*
* Generate an App Insights object to use when
* sending telemetry.
*/
GenerateAppInsightsObject: function() {
return function (config) {
function r(config) { t[config] = function () { var i = arguments; t.queue.push(function () { t[config].apply(t, i) }) } } var t = { config: config }, u = document, e = window, o = "script", s = u.createElement(o), i, f; for (s.src = config.url || "//az416426.vo.msecnd.net/scripts/a/ai.0.js", u.getElementsByTagName(o)[0].parentNode.appendChild(s), t.cookie = u.cookie, t.queue = [], i = ["Event", "Exception", "Metric", "PageView", "Trace"]; i.length;) r("track" + i.pop()); return r("setAuthenticatedUserContext"), r("clearAuthenticatedUserContext"), config.disableExceptionTracking || (i = "onerror", r("_" + i), f = e[i], e[i] = function (config, r, u, e, o) { var s = f && f(config, r, u, e, o); return s !== !0 && t["_" + i](config, r, u, e, o), s }), t
}({
samplingPercentage: 100,
instrumentationKey: "YOUR-KEY-HERE"
});
},
/*
* Helper function to get a querystring parameter
*/
getQueryString: function(qsName) {
qsName = qsName.replace(/[\[\]]/g, "\\$&");
var regex = new RegExp("[?&]" + qsName + "(=([^&#]*)|&|#|$)"),
results = regex.exec(location.href);
if (!results) return "";
if (!results[2]) return "";
return decodeURIComponent(results[2].replace(/\+/g, " "));
}
/*
* Produces all telemetry for the following pages:
* Forms Page
* AuthSelection Page
* Home Realm Discovery Page
* Phone Factor Authentication Page
* Phone Factor Error Page
* ADFS Error Page
* Phone Factor Authentication Options Page
*/
ProducePageDetectionTelemetry: function () {
var _self = this;
if(console && _self.debugging) console.log("Enter: TelemetryManager.ProducePageDetectionTelemetry");
//
// Generic Page view tracking
//
window.appInsights.trackPageView("Generic");
//
// Home Realm Discovery Page
//
var hrd = document.getElementById('hrd');
if (hrd) {
window.appInsights.trackPageView("HomeRealmDiscovery");
if(console && _self.debugging) console.log("ProducePageDetectionTelemetry: Found HRD Page");
return;
}
//
// Forms Page (before creds are entered)
// NOTE: This only works for pages presented in English
//
var pageloginForm = document.getElementById('loginForm');
if (!hrd && pageloginForm && document.title == 'Sign In') {
window.appInsights.trackPageView("FormsPage");
window.appInsights.trackEvent("FormsPageStart",
{ CorrelationID: _self.requestID, CurrentUri: _self.currentUri, CurrentRealm: _self.mswtrealm, wauth: _self.wauth, wfresh: _self.wfresh, wtrealm: _self.decodedwtrealm }
);
_self.startedFormsPage = true;
if(console && _self.debugging) console.log("ProducePageDetectionTelemetry: Found Forms Page");
return;
}
//
// Error Page
//
var ierrorText = document.getElementById("errorText");
if (ierrorText) {
var ierrorCurrent = ierrorText.innerHTML;
if (ierrorCurrent.length > 0) {
var pageTitle = document.title;
//
// Try to gather more error information from the page
//
var erruserAccount = _self.GetUserNameFromAuthArea();
var erractivityId = (document.getElementById('activityId') || {innerText:''}).innerText;
var errcontextId = (document.getElementById('contextId')|| {innerText:''}).innerText;
var errtimestamp = (document.getElementById('timestamp')|| {innerText:''}).innerText;
if(erractivityId || errcontextId || errtimestamp){
window.appInsights.trackPageView("ErrorDetailedPage");
window.appInsights.trackEvent("ErrorDetailedPageStart",
{ CorrelationID: _self.requestID, CurrentUri: _self.currentUri, CurrentRealm: _self.mswtrealm, wtrealm: _self.decodedwtrealm, wfresh: _self.wfresh, wauth: _self.wauth, PageTitle: pageTitle, Username: erruserAccount, ActivityID: erractivityId, ContextId: errcontextId, ErrorTimestamp: errtimestamp }
);
if(console && _self.debugging) console.log("ProducePageDetectionTelemetry: Found Detailed Error Page");
}
return;
}
}
//
// AuthSelection Page
//
var authOptions = document.getElementById('authOptions')
var progress = document.getElementById('Progress')
if (authOptions && !progress) {
var foundUsername = _self.GetUserNameFromAuthArea();
_self.Username = foundUsername;
window.appInsights.trackPageView("AuthSelectionPage");
window.appInsights.trackEvent("AuthSelectionPageStart",
{ CorrelationID: _self.requestID, CurrentUri: _self.currentUri, CurrentRealm: _self.mswtrealm, wtrealm: _self.decodedwtrealm, wfresh: _self.wfresh, wauth: _self.wauth, Username: _self.Username }
);
if(console && _self.debugging) console.log("ProducePageDetectionTelemetry: Found Auth Selection Page");
//
// Add click callbacks to the auth selection options
// NOTE: If you have other options you wish to track, add them here
//
var certOption = document.getElementById('CertificateAuthentication');
if (certOption) {
certOption.addEventListener("click", function () { _self.AuthSelectionPageSubmitCallback("cert", "manual", _self); }, false);
}
var azureOption = document.getElementById('WindowsAzureMultiFactorAuthentication');
if (azureOption) {
azureOption.addEventListener("click", function () { _self.AuthSelectionPageSubmitCallback("phonefactor", "manual", _self); }, false);
}
return;
}
//
// Phone Factor Waiting Page
//
var workArea = document.getElementById('workArea');
var authArea = document.getElementById('authArea');
var progressDiv = document.getElementById('Progress');
var authMethod = document.getElementById('authMethod');
var errorDiv = document.getElementById('errorDiv');
if (workArea && authArea && progressDiv && authMethod && !errorDiv) {
var phonefactorUserID = _self.GetUserNameFromAuthArea();
var authchildren = authArea.childNodes;
for (var i = 0; i < authchildren.length; i++) {
if (authchildren[i].className === 'fieldMargin bigText') {
window.appInsights.trackPageView("PhoneFactorWaitingPage");
window.appInsights.trackEvent("PhoneFactorWaitingStart",
{ CorrelationID: _self.requestID, CurrentUri: _self.currentUri, CurrentRealm: _self.mswtrealm, wtrealm: _self.decodedwtrealm, wfresh: _self.wfresh, wauth: _self.wauth, Username: phonefactorUserID }
);
if(console && _self.debugging) console.log("ProducePageDetectionTelemetry: Found PFA Waiting Page");
// Once we detect the pfa page, add a timer to collect the PFA latency
_self.startedPfaWaiting = true;
_self.Username = phonefactorUserID;
if (performance && performance.now()) {
_self.pfaTimestamp = performance.now();
}
if (Date && Date.now()) {
_self.pfaTimestampOldBrowser = Date.now();
}
return;
}
}
}
if(console && _self.debugging) console.log("Exit: TelemetryManager.ProducePageDetectionTelemetry");
},
/*
* Collect the username from the auth area message
* NOTE: This method only works for pages presented in English
*/
GetUserNameFromAuthArea: function () {
var authchildren = document.getElementById('authArea').childNodes;
for (var i = 0; i < authchildren.length; i++) {
if (authchildren[i].className === 'fieldMargin bigText') {
var tempuserAccount = authchildren[i].innerText;
return tempuserAccount.replace("Welcome ", "");
}
}
},
/*
* Callback function when the AuthSelection page is being submitted after an
* auth option was chosen.
*/
AuthSelectionPageSubmitCallback: function (linkClicked, selectionMethod, _self) {
if(console && _self.debugging) console.log("Enter: TelemetryManager.AuthSelectionPageSubmitCallback");
// Collect telemetry
window.appInsights.trackEvent("AuthSelectionPicked",
{ CorrelationID: _self.requestID, CurrentUri: _self.currentUri, CurrentRealm: _self.mswtrealm, wauth: _self.wauth, wfresh: _self.wfresh, Type: linkClicked, SelectionMethod: selectionMethod, wtrealm: _self.decodedwtrealm, Username: _self.Username }
);
if(console && _self.debugging) console.log("AuthSelectionPageSubmitCallback: Link Clicked: " + linkClicked);
// Start the auth selection timer to time from page submit to page unload
_self.startedAuthSelectionWaiting = true;
_self.authSelectionLinkClicked = linkClicked;
_self.authSelectionMethod = selectionMethod;
if (performance && performance.now()) {
_self.authSelectionTimestamp = performance.now();
}
if (Date && Date.now()) {
_self.authSelectionTimestampOldBrowser = Date.now();
}
if(console && _self.debugging) console.log("Exit: TelemetryManager.AuthSelectionPageSubmitCallback");
},
/*
* Callback function when any page is being left
* NOTE: Due to browser unload calls, there is no guarantee that the
* processing in this method will complete. Some of the XHR requests made for
* trackEvent calls may not succeed. This telemetry is a best-effort collection
*/
LeavingCurrentPageCallback: function (_self) {
// Grab the window appInsights object for local use
var localAppInsights = window.appInsights;
var flushMePlease = false;
if (_self.startedFormsPage) {
_self.Username = document.getElementById(Login.userNameInput).value;
localAppInsights.trackEvent("FormsPageEnd",
{ CorrelationID: _self.requestID, CurrentUri: _self.currentUri, CurrentRealm: _self.mswtrealm, wtrealm: _self.decodedwtrealm, wfresh: _self.wfresh, wauth: _self.wauth, Username: _self.Username }
);
_self.startedFormsPage = false;
flushMePlease = true;
}
var pfaTime = null;
if (_self.pfaTimestamp) {
pfaTime = (performance.now() - _self.pfaTimestamp) / 1000.0;
}
var pfaTimeOldBrowser = null;
if (_self.pfaTimestampOldBrowser) {
pfaTimeOldBrowser = (Date.now() - _self.pfaTimestampOldBrowser) / 1000.0;
}
if (pfaTime) {
localAppInsights.trackEvent("PhoneFactorLatency",
{ CorrelationID: _self.requestID, CurrentUri: _self.currentUri, CurrentRealm: _self.mswtrealm, wtrealm: _self.decodedwtrealm, wfresh: _self.wfresh, wauth: _self.wauth, Username: _self.Username },
{ Latency: pfaTime }
);
flushMePlease = true;
} else if (pfaTimeOldBrowser) {
localAppInsights.trackEvent("PhoneFactorLatency",
{ CorrelationID: _self.requestID, CurrentUri: _self.currentUri, CurrentRealm: _self.mswtrealm, wtrealm: _self.decodedwtrealm, wfresh: _self.wfresh, wauth: _self.wauth, Username: _self.Username },
{ OldBrowserLatency: pfaTimeOldBrowser }
);
flushMePlease = true;
}
if (_self.startedPfaWaiting) {
localAppInsights.trackEvent("PhoneFactorWaitingEnd",
{ CorrelationID: _self.requestID, CurrentUri: _self.currentUri, CurrentRealm: _self.mswtrealm, wtrealm: _self.decodedwtrealm, wfresh: _self.wfresh, wauth: _self.wauth, Username: _self.Username }
);
_self.startedPfaWaiting = false;
flushMePlease = true;
}
if (_self.startedAuthSelectionWaiting) {
localAppInsights.trackEvent("AuthSelectionPageEnd",
{ CorrelationID: _self.requestID, CurrentUri: _self.currentUri, CurrentRealm: _self.mswtrealm, wtrealm: _self.decodedwtrealm, wfresh: _self.wfresh, wauth: _self.wauth, Username: _self.Username, Type: _self.authSelectionLinkClicked, SelectionMethod: _self.authSelectionMethod }
);
_self.startedAuthSelectionWaiting = false;
flushMePlease = true;
}
var authSelectionTime = null;
if (_self.authSelectionTimestamp) {
authSelectionTime = (performance.now() - _self.authSelectionTimestamp) / 1000.0;
}
var authSelectionTimeOldBrowser = null;
if (_self.authSelectionTimestampOldBrowser) {
authSelectionTimeOldBrowser = (Date.now() - _self.authSelectionTimestampOldBrowser) / 1000.0;
}
if (authSelectionTime ) {
localAppInsights.trackEvent("AuthSelectionLatency",
{ CorrelationID: _self.requestID, Username: _self.Username, wauth: _self.wauth, wfresh: _self.wfresh, wtrealm: _self.decodedwtrealm, Type: _self.authSelectionLinkClicked, SelectionMethod: _self.authSelectionMethod },
{ Latency: authSelectionTime }
);
flushMePlease = true;
} else if (authSelectionTimeOldBrowser) {
localAppInsights.trackEvent("AuthSelectionLatency",
{ CorrelationID: _self.requestID, Username: _self.Username, wauth: _self.wauth, wfresh: _self.wfresh, wtrealm: _self.decodedwtrealm, Type: _self.authSelectionLinkClicked, SelectionMethod: _self.authSelectionMethod },
{ OldBrowserLatency: authSelectionTimeOldBrowser }
);
flushMePlease = true;
}
if (flushMePlease) {
if (localAppInsights) {
if (localAppInsights.flush) {
localAppInsights.flush();
}
}
}
},
};
// Produce telemetry
if(console) console.log("TelemetryManager: Start trying to produce telemetry");
var pageTelemetryManager = TelemetryManager;
pageTelemetryManager.Initialize();
pageTelemetryManager.ProducePageDetectionTelemetry();
if(console) console.log("TelemetryManager: End trying to produce telemetry");
